Output 31f4daff0d0050f6e06460515f666738156e5a2b61204aab4fa0f73ae3735fe2:2

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8d77bf8e1813b8a6cb486bfc65eaf71c3bcd98 OP_EQUAL
address
3MoC46hwPyxbxQqdZwUzpc3mBZaXqhEVnE
transaction
31f4daff0d0050f6e06460515f666738156e5a2b61204aab4fa0f73ae3735fe2
spent
true